tp官方下载安卓最新版本_TP官方网址下载/tpwallet官网下载
引言
TPWallet 是一个广泛使用的区块链钱包。批量转账可以在减少重复操作的同时显著提升资金调拨的效率。本指南从高效支付服务、资产管理、哈希值、高级交易验证、合约管理、数据分析以及实时监控等维度,系统讲解在 TPWallet 场景下实现批量转账的要点与落地方法。
一、批量转账的概念与适用场景
- 概念:在一个操作中对多对地址执行转账,或通过一个合约/接口实现多笔交易的聚合提交。
- 场景要点:需要确保地址正确、金额单位一致、手续费预算、交易顺序与幂等性处理,以及对失败交易的回滚或重试策略。

- 常见场景:企业薪酬发放、商户批量收款、空投分发、跨链资金转移的准备阶段等。
二、在 TPWallet 实现批量转账的两种常见方式

- UI 内置批量转账:部分版本的 TPWallet 提供批量转账界面,用户可导入地址清单、设置金额或百分比,系统自动生成并广播多笔交易。优点是简单直观,适合小规模批次。
- 外部脚本与SDK 实现:通过 TPWallet 的开发者接口或区块链网络的 RPC/SDK,结合设备端签名与网络调用实现可控的批量转账。优点是灵活性高、可自动化、便于集成到企业流程。
三、高效支付服务的实现要点
- 资金调配策略:按优先级分组、设定总预算、按批次分配资金,避免单笔耗费过高导致余额不足。
- 并发与幂等性:通过幂等键确保重复提交不会重复扣款;对同一批次的交易设置有序执行或锁定 nonce,避免 nonce 冲突。
- 成本优化:在 EIP-1559 场景中动态调整 maxFeePerGas 与 maxPriorityFeePerGas,尽量利用区块时段的低费窗口。
- 失败处理与重试:对因网络拥堵、地址错误等原因失败的交易进行可控重试,设置最大重试次数与退避策略。
四、资产管理的核心原则
- 资产分组与标签:将不同币种、不同用途的资金分组管理,便于对账与审计。
- 热冷钱包分离:将大额资金保存在冷钱包,日常批量转账使用热钱包,降低风险。
- 对账与审计:对每批次交易记录金额、地址、时间、交易哈希进行对账,保留原始日志可供审计回溯。
- 资产可视化:通过仪表板展示各账户余额、进出明细、资产分布,便于监控与决策。
五、哈希值的作用与交易验证
- 交易哈希(TxHash)是交易的唯一标识,用于在区块链浏览器中查询交易状态与结果。
- 验证要点:提交后应记录并对照交易哈希、区块高度以及最终的交易状态(成功/失败)进行确认。
- 常见问题:跨网络跨币种的哈希格式差异、交易延迟导致的确认延后、重复提交导致的哈希冲突风险。
- 跨链场景:不同链的哈希长度与编码可能不同,需使用对应链的浏览器或 API 进行查询与验证。
六、高级交易验证机制
- 签名模式:单签通常用于单账户控制,多签或多设备签名提高安全性,重大批量操作可采用多重签名流程。
- 交易优先级与能耗:在 GAS 策略中结合网络拥堵情况动态调整,确保在可控成本下完成批量转账。
- 幂等性与重放防护:通过设置唯一的交易指令 ID 及签名绑定的操作字段,避免重复执行同一批次。
- 失败回退与应急预案:对关键交易设定回滚方案以及人工干预路径,确保资金不会在异常情况下丢失。
七、合约管理与批量转账的合约化方案
- 合约化批量转账的示例:使用 BatchTransfer 或 MultiSend 类的合约,将多笔支付合并成一个合约调用,降低单笔交易次数与手续费。
- 部署与升级:编写清晰的 ABI 与接口规范,使用代理模式实现合约升级,确保历史交易可追溯。
- 安全性审计:对合约的访问控制、撤销机制、coin、token 兼容性进行前后端审计,避免权限滥用与资金损失。
- 风险提示:合约代码漏洞、依赖的外部合约行为变更、钱包私钥泄露都可能带来资金风险。
八、数据分析在批量转账中的应用
- 关键指标:批次成功率、平均 gas、吞吐量、平均确认时间、单笔成本、失败原因分布。
- 日志与事件:对每笔交易产生的事件进行聚合,形成可视化数据,帮助优化批量策略。
- 预测与优化:基于历史数据预测网络拥堵时段,提前安排批次时间窗口与预算分配。
- 报表与对账:定期生成对账报表,确保账务一致性,辅助合规与审计。
九、实时监控与运维
- 实时监控要点:监控交易提交状态、网络拥堵、费用水平、失败告警、系统可用性。
- 告警与通知:建立多通道告警机制,如邮件、短信、IM 通道或 Webhook,确保异常情况第一时间知晓。
- 事件订阅与自动化:对关键事件建立订阅,结合自动化脚本执行后续处理,如自动重试、二次确认等。
- 演练与应急:定期进行批量转账演练,验证流程、权限和备份策略的有效性。
结语
批量转账在 TPWallet 场景中能显著提升工作效率与资金管理水平,但也带来新的人为错误和安全挑战。通过建立清晰的流程、健全的安全机制、可观测的运维体系以及对合约与数据分析的深入理解,可以实现高效、可控的批量转账执行。